Sailing the World : Careers in the Commercial Navy

The Trading Navy offers a diverse array of positions for those attracted to a life at sea. Beyond the romantic idea of a sailor, the modern fleet requires a collection of experienced professionals. These functions extend far beyond simply steering a vessel. Consider these illustrations: Navigation officers are responsible for carefully operating the ship and overseeing the team. Machinery room ratings maintain and repair the sophisticated machinery that drives the vessel. Electrical engineers manage the vessel's electrical systems. Telecoms officers are crucial for ensuring communication with land. Kitchen staff prepare food to the personnel, and medical personnel tend to the well-being of all on board. Naval Instruction and Credentials

Embarking on a profession in the Naval Sector demands rigorous education and acquiring relevant credentials. Aspiring deckhands typically begin with an approved Maritime Institution or learning center . The specific courses undertaken depend on the desired function, ranging from Deck Officer to ratings . Initial education often includes security procedures, firefighting , and basic charting . Advanced credentials are gained through a combination of academic coursework, hands-on training , and tests. Common credentials include STCW (Standards of Training , Certification , and Watchkeeping for Crew) courses . Advancement within the Seafarer Industry frequently requires accumulating practical hours and pursuing higher-level qualifications , ultimately leading to responsibilities of greater command .

The Varied Scope of the Trading Navy

The merchant navy, often overlooked, encompasses a vast business far beyond the standard image of container ships. Originally focused almost exclusively on transporting merchandise across the oceans , today’s merchant mariners find work on a stunning range of vessels. This includes opulent cruise liners, specialized research ships, enormous oil tankers, and smaller coastal barges . Sailors with varied skills – from engineers to chefs and bridge personnel – are crucial to the global commerce network, playing a vital part in the movement of essential supplies and passengers across the earth .
